# List of x65 error messages ## Undefined code Could not recognize code at this point in the file ## Unexpected character in expression A character in an expression has confused the assembler evaluator ## Too many values in expression There is a limit to the number of values encountered in a single expression, feel free to change that number if you must. ## Too many operators in expression There is a limit to the number of operators encountered in a single expression, this can also be modified as needed. ## Unbalanced right parenthesis in expression A right parenthesis without a corresponding left parenthesis was encountered in the expression ## Expression operation The expression evaluator has confused itself with an unrecognized operator. ## Expression missing values Not enough values to complete an expression operator ## Instruction can not be zero page An attempt to force a zero page command that does not support it was foiled by the assembler. ## Invalid addressing mode for instruction Indeed! ## Internal label organization mishap Internal error ## Bad addressing mode Don't be bad ## Unexpected character in addressing mode What gives? ## Unexpected label assignment format Equal sign or EQU is desired for assigning const or mutable (LABEL) labels. ## Changing value of label that is constant You declared that you would not change your mind but you did. I can't deal with it. ## Out of labels in pool A label pool was declared at a certain size that has now been exceeded. ## Internal label pool release confusion Internal error ## Label pool range evaluation failed Could not determine the range for the label pool at the current line of assembly ## Label pool was redeclared within its scope No recursive pool dipping please. ## Pool label already defined Once is enough ## Struct already defined Don't repeat yourself ## Referenced struct not found But specify it at least once. ## Declare constant type not recognized (dc.?) Specify word size using something that can be understood ## rept count expression could not be evaluated The count needs to be evaluated at the current line of assembly ## hex must be followed by an even number of hex numbers ## DS directive failed to evaluate immediately The count needs to be evaluated at the current line of assembly ## File is not a valid x65 object file A file that was referenced with an INCOBJ directive was not recognized as a valid x65 object file ## Failed to read include file ## Using symbol PULL without first using a PUSH Withdrawing beyond your deposits amounts to robbery. ## User invoked error An ABORT or ERR directive was assembled ## Errors after this point will stop execution This is a placeholder error message ## Branch is out of range Max branch distance was exceeded at this point in assembly ## Function declaration is missing name or expression A FUNCTION directive requires a name, open/close parenthesis and an expression. Parameters within the parenthesis is optional. ## Function could not resolve the expression The expression could not be evaluated at this point in assembly ## Expression evaluateion recursion too deep ## Target address must evaluate immediately for this operation ## Scoping is too deep ## Unbalanced scope closure ## Unexpected macro formatting ## Align must evaluate immediately ## Out of memory for macro expansion Your memory is not enough ## Problem with macro argument ## Conditional could not be resolved ## #endif encountered outside conditional block ENDIF directive without an IF or equivalent ## #else or #elif outside conditional block ELSE or ELIF directive without an IF or equivalent ## Struct can not be assembled as is ## Enum can not be assembled as is ## Conditional assembly (#if/#ifdef) was not terminated in file or macro an IF or equivalent does not have a matching ENDIF directive ## rept is missing a scope ('{ ... }') You want me to repeat what exactly? ## Link can only be used in a fixed address section ## Link can not be used in dummy sections ## Can not process this line ## Unexpected target offset for reloc or late evaluation ## CPU is not supported ## Can't append sections ## Zero page / Direct page section out of range ## Attempting to assign an address to a non-existent section ## Attempting to assign an address to a fixed address section ## Can not link a zero page section with a non-zp section ## Out of memory while building ## Can not write to file ## Assembly aborted ## Condition too deeply nested There is a limit to the number of IFs within IFs.
